The Vulcan Cyber ExposureOS starts by correlating and normalizing risk and asset data aggregated from hundreds of vulnerability scanners, asset repositories and threat intelligence feeds. These signals are then used to create a singular view of your organization's attack surfaces to make exposure risk and vulnerability prioritization accurate and actionable.
Vulcan Cyber ExposureOS reduces mean time to remediation by fostering efficient collaboration among security teams, asset and remediation owners through orchestrated workflows and automated remediation tasks.
Use Vulcan Cyber to measure security posture improvement, efficacy of vulnerability risk mitigation campaigns, and compliance with SLAs and regulatory frameworks such as PCI DSS, DORA, NIS2 and HIPPA.
